About World Bank Group’s Workforce
The World Bank Group is a Professional and Trade Associations company that employs 36,166 people worldwide as of March 2026. It is the 2nd-largest by headcount among its peers. Founded in 1994, the company is headquartered in Washington, Washington, D.C..
World Bank Group's workforce has grown 3.4% from 2023 to 2026, though it is down 1.4% year over year in 2026. Its workforce is concentrated most in North America (43.2%), followed by South Asia (16.3%) and Sub-Saharan Africa (14.1%).
World Bank Group's functional groups are Finance and Operations (51.8%), Engineering (27.2%), and Sales and Marketing (21.0%). The average salary is $69,692, ranging from a median of $118,000 in North America to $9,000 in South Asia.
World Bank Group's active job postings fell 63.2% in 2026 to 171, with new postings per month cooling from 281 in 2023 to 200 in 2026. Overall employee sentiment is neutral but declining.

Get the DataWorld Bank Group Employee Count by Region (2026)
North America accounts for the largest share of World Bank Group's global workforce with approximately 43% of total employees, followed by South Asia and Sub-Saharan Africa.
World Bank Group employees by region
| Region | Employees | % of Total |
|---|---|---|
| North America | 15,503 | 43.2% |
| South Asia | 5,845 | 16.3% |
| Sub-Saharan Africa | 5,072 | 14.1% |
| Southeast Asia | 2,028 | 5.7% |
| South America | 1,013 | 2.8% |
| Western Europe | 965 | 2.7% |
| Central and Western Asia | 817 | 2.3% |
| Southern Europe | 665 | 1.9% |
| Eastern Europe | 633 | 1.8% |
| Arab States | 603 | 1.7% |

See Full DataWorld Bank Group Employee Salary by Region (2026)
World Bank Group's average employee salary is $69,692 globally. Employees in North America receive the highest compensation, with median pay approximately 1.7x the global average. Pay is lowest in South Asia, at a median of $9,000.
World Bank Group median employee salary by region (USD)
| Region | Median Salary |
|---|---|
| North America | $118,000 |
| Western Europe | $76,000 |
| Northern Europe | $72,000 |
| Pacific Islands | $59,000 |
| East Asia | $43,000 |
| Southern Europe | $40,000 |
| Eastern Europe | $31,000 |
| Arab States | $27,000 |
| Central America and the Caribbean | $21,000 |
| South America | $20,000 |
| Central and Western Asia | $19,000 |
| Southeast Asia | $19,000 |
| North Africa | $14,000 |
| Sub-Saharan Africa | $14,000 |
| South Asia | $9,000 |
